Attorney General Gordon MacDonald, in a letter to Gov. Chris Sununu and members of the Executive Council, has outlined the circumstances under which he will disqualify or “recuse” himself from certain cases if confirmed to be the next Chief Justice of the New Hampshire Supreme Court.

The letter, dated Monday, was sent just 48 hours ahead of MacDonald’s confirmation hearing of June 26 in council chambers.

MacDonald said that if confirmed he would recuse himself from any cases that come before the Supreme Court involving civil matters “pending in the Attorney General’s office at the time that I leave that is either on appeal or results in an appeal.” (Related opinion piece, Page A6.)
